Patent number: 8453424Abstract: The invention relates to a chain link (10) for an energy guiding chain, comprising two lateral links (12, 14) arranged at a distance from each other and parallel to each other, and at least one frame section (16) connecting the lateral links (12, 14) together. Each lateral link (12, 14) carries an abutment device (20) in a first end region (18), that can be connected to the lateral link (12, 14) in a detachable and fixed manner, and comprises a disk (22) and at least one abutment element projecting from a first surface (24) of the disk (22). Each lateral link (12, 14) comprises, in its second end region (28), a number of recesses (32), corresponding to the number of abutment elements (26), for receiving the abutment elements (26) of a chain link in the longitudinal direction of the chain and for defining the pivoting angle between the successive chain links.Type: GrantFiled: September 9, 2009Date of Patent: June 4, 2013Assignee: Murrplastik Systemtechnik GmbHInventors: Helmut Jostmeier, Andreas Kaufmann, Rainer Ruehle

Patent number: 8182894Abstract: The invention relates to an identification tag (16) for identifying preferably electrical components, comprising a front side that has a marking area (18). According to the invention, the identification tag (16) has a plastic base (22) and a metal coating (24) that covers the surface of the base (22).Type: GrantFiled: April 23, 2008Date of Patent: May 22, 2012Assignee: Murrplastik Systemtechnik GmbHInventors: Klaus-Dieter Bier, Thomas Gangl

Patent number: 7845100Abstract: The invention relates to a set of identification plates (10) with inscribable identification plates (16) lying in a plane. According to the invention, a central carrier (12) is provided and has at least one elongated side carrier (14) integrally formed on it with one of its narrow sides respectively on two sides facing away from each other, wherein at least one of the side carriers (14) carries at least one identification plate (16) on at least one of its longitudinal sides.Type: GrantFiled: November 15, 2006Date of Patent: December 7, 2010Assignee: Murrplastik Systemtechnik GmbHInventors: Klaus-Dieter Bier, Thomas Gangl

Patent number: 7735309Abstract: Line routing arrangement (10) having a mount (12) for holding at least one line which is designed to be flexible or articulated and can be folded such that a first section (24) can be placed over a second section (26), which is connected to it by a curved section (28), with at least one row (32) of magnets (34) which extends with its longitudinal direction running from a first mount end (14) to a second mount end (16) being arranged on a side (30) of the mount (12) which forms the lower face of the first section (24) and the upper face of the second section (26), such that, when the mount (12) is folded, magnet poles on the first section (24) are opposite magnet poles with the same name on the second section (26).Type: GrantFiled: October 23, 2007Date of Patent: June 15, 2010Assignee: Murrplastik Systemtechnik GmbHInventors: Helmut Jostmeier, Rainer Ruehle, Clemens Moess

Patent number: 7521633Abstract: The invention relates to a device for guiding a power supply chain (30). Said device includes a distribution trough (4), which has a distribution surface (6) and lateral guides (8), for distributing the power supply chain (30). According to the invention, the power supply chain (30) includes at least one magnet (12, 16, 28), which enables said chain to be freely suspended, at least over sections of its length, in the distribution trough (4).Type: GrantFiled: October 21, 2004Date of Patent: April 21, 2009Assignee: Murrplastik Systemtechnik GmbHInventors: Helmut Jostmeier, Rainer Funk
